Wrike is an enterprise-grade project management platform designed for marketing, creative, and professional services teams. It offers advanced features like request forms, proofing and approvals, and resource management alongside traditional project management tools. Wrike is used by over 20,000 companies including Google, Walmart, and Siemens.
Agile CRM
Agile CRM is an all-in-one CRM platform that combines sales, marketing, and customer service tools at an affordable price point. It offers a generous free plan for up to 10 users, making it one of the best free CRM options for small teams. Agile CRM is popular with startups and small businesses looking to consolidate their tools.

Pricing Comparison
Wrike
FreemiumFree to start
Free: $0 · Starter: $40/mo · Business: $80/mo · Enterprise: custom
See full pricing →Agile CRM
FreemiumFree to start
Free: $0 · Solo: $16/user/mo · Team: $19/user/mo · Enterprise: custom
